The Supervisory Board of Eesti Pank

The Eesti Pank Supervisory Board is composed of Riigikogu members Anti Allas, Aivar Kokk, Andres Sutt, Igor Taro, Jaak Valge, Lauri Laats and experts from the field Ivi Proos, Krista Jaakson, Karin Jõeveer and Toomas Tamsar.

Since 13 June 2023, Urmas Varblane is Chair of the Eesti Pank Supervisory Board

The Eesti Pank Supervisory Board oversees the work of Eesti Pank. The Supervisory Board has responsibility for:

  1. approving the statute of Eesti Pank
  2. deciding the establishment, reorganisation and liquidation of the independent divisions of Eesti Pank at the proposal of the Governor
  3. approving the statutes of the independent divisions and representations of Eesti Pank
  4. approving the statute of the Internal Audit Department of Eesti Pank
  5. nominating the internal auditors of Eesti Pank and approving the internal audit work schedule
  6. nominating the independent auditors of Eesti Pank in accordance with the Eesti Pank Act
  7. supervising how the Eesti Pank budget is adhered to
  8. approving the Eesti Pank annual report at the proposal of the Governor and submitting it to the Riigikogu
  9. taking decisions on the design of the national side of euro coins and on the denomination and design of collector coins in accordance with European Union rules
  10. reviewing and approving written proposals and other documents submitted to the Riigikogu in the name of Eesti Pank
  11. approving the principles for payment of the Executive Board
  12. setting the salary for the head of the Internal Audit Department
  13. distributing the profit of Eesti Pank as required by law and the profit distribution strategy approved by the Supervisory Board
  14. approving the design of Eesti Pank’s insignia

The Supervisory Board consists of a Chair, representatives of the parties in the Riigikogu, and experts in the field. The Chair of the Supervisory Board is appointed to office for a term of five years by the Riigikogu at the proposal of the President of the Republic. The members of the Supervisory Board are appointed by the Riigikogu. The principle for appointing the Eesti Pank Supervisory Board is that each party in the Riigikogu proposes one of its own members and the Chair of the Board proposes four experts in the field. The mandates of the experts in the field on the Eesti Pank Supervisory Board start from when the decision to appoint them is passed and end when the mandate of the Chair of the Board ends. The mandates of the members of the Riigikogu on the Eesti Pank Supervisory Board start from when the decision to nominate them as members of the Board is passed and last until their mandate as member of the Riigikogu ceases or is terminated.

The Supervisory Board meets whenever necessary, but at least eight times a year. The meetings of the Supervisory Board are closed, unless otherwise decided by the Chair.
